Mumbai (Team Newsbuddy): The trailer of India’s first single-shot Hindi feature film “2020 Delhi” has been released. The film is based on the backdrop of the 2020 Delhi riots and highlights the struggles of ordinary citizens trapped in communal tensions, political conspiracies, and extraordinary circumstances.

The film will reveal how the CAA protests, which began in Shaheen Bagh, reached “Namaste Trump.” “2020 Delhi” is the story of a whole day on February 24, 2020, when Donald Trump was in Delhi, and the city was burning in the flames of riots. 53 people lost their lives in these riots.

Through “2020 Delhi,” filmmaker Devendra Malviya has attempted to bring to light the bitter truth of the Delhi riots, one of the most divisive events in recent history. Malviya said, “It was a huge challenge to depict such horrific riots and arson in a single shot. This film is proof that when creativity and determination come together, a filmmaker can achieve his goal.”

The film also exposes the plight of Hindu minorities in neighboring countries, particularly the atrocities faced by Hindu girls, including rape, murder, forced conversion, and bonded slavery. “2020 Delhi” will narrate the pain of countless Hindus who are dying in the hope of coming to India.

Devendra Malviya explains that in the one-shot technique, everything from script to choreography, acting, lighting, sets, and more must be perfectly synchronized to achieve the desired shot. “There is no room for error, making single-shot films a unique cinematic experience that makes the viewer feel like they are inside the film.”

The film features a talented cast, including Brijendra Kala, Samar Jai Singh, Siddharth Bhardwaj, Bhupesh Singh, Chetan Sharma, and Aakash Arora.
